Elevating Wood Restoration with Lasers

Lasers are emerging as a revolutionary tool in the world of wood restoration. Their ability to perfectly target and remove surface imperfections, such as scratches, stains, and discoloration, makes them an ideal solution for reviving the natural beauty of vintage wood.

The laser rays work by heating the affected areas, causing the damaged surface to vaporize without harming the underlying structure. This results in a smooth finish that enhances the wood's original charm.

Forefront of Paint Removal: Laser Stripping on Wood

The future of paint removal is here, and it's glowing. Laser stripping technology is revolutionizing the industry, offering a accurate method for removing paint from wood surfaces without compromising the underlying material. This innovative technique uses highly focused laser beams to vaporize the paint layer, leaving the wood smooth and ready for refinishing. Laser stripping is a sustainable alternative to traditional methods, which often involve harmful chemicals and generate significant amounts of waste.
